Best Implemented Interior Design Project for Public Space
About the project (provided by the applicant)
The team had several key tasks: preserving the statue of Lenin, relocated from the main plant square to the museum lobby; designing a reception area with display cases for souvenir sale; offering a solution for the cloakroom wall adjacent to the restrooms; crafting a decorative wall showcasing the plant’s products; and developing clear visitor navigation. The ground floor lobby is designed in neutral tones, punctuated by bright accents. Linear fluorescent lighting guides the room’s flow and dynamic, while functional zones are emphasized through bold volumetric and light installations. Visitor navigation is creatively implemented through distinct floor colors, all aligned with the company’s brand palette.
